1998 Audi S8 vs. 1981 Skoda L

To start off, 1998 Audi S8 is newer by 17 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1981 Skoda L.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1981 Skoda L would be higher. At 4,172 cc (8 cylinders), 1998 Audi S8 is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1998 Audi S8 (335 HP) has 291 more horse power than 1981 Skoda L. (44 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1998 Audi S8 should accelerate faster than 1981 Skoda L.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1998 Audi S8 weights approximately 900 kg more than 1981 Skoda L.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Let's talk about torque, 1998 Audi S8 (557 Nm) has 483 more torque (in Nm) than 1981 Skoda L. (74 Nm). This means 1998 Audi S8 will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1981 Skoda L.

Compare all specifications:

1998 Audi S8 1981 Skoda L
Make Audi Skoda
Model S8 L
Year Released 1998 1981
Engine Position Front Rear
Engine Size 4172 cc 1044 cc
Engine Cylinders 8 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type V in-line
Horse Power 335 HP 44 HP
Torque 557 Nm 74 Nm
Engine Bore Size 84.6 mm 68 mm
Engine Stroke Size 93 mm 72 mm
Number of Seats 5 seats 5 seats
Number of Doors 4 doors 4 doors
Vehicle Weight 1725 kg 825 kg
Vehicle Length 5040 mm 4170 mm
Vehicle Width 1890 mm 1600 mm
Vehicle Height 1430 mm 1410 mm
Wheelbase Size 2890 mm 2410 mm
